Curve 64080bj1

64080 = 24 · 32 · 5 · 89



Data for elliptic curve 64080bj1

Field Data Notes
Atkin-Lehner 2- 3- 5- 89- Signs for the Atkin-Lehner involutions
Class 64080bj Isogeny class
Conductor 64080 Conductor
∏ cp 16 Product of Tamagawa factors cp
deg 5308416 Modular degree for the optimal curve
Δ 903883614348902400 = 220 · 318 · 52 · 89 Discriminant
Eigenvalues 2- 3- 5-  4  0 -4  6 -2 Hecke eigenvalues for primes up to 20
Equation [0,0,0,-141890907,650548919306] [a1,a2,a3,a4,a6]
Generators [240038205:-1016437888:35937] Generators of the group modulo torsion
j 105803474625631920221209/302708793600 j-invariant
L 8.0497939605788 L(r)(E,1)/r!
Ω 0.18504753170682 Real period
R 10.875305774163 Regulator
r 1 Rank of the group of rational points
S 1.0000000000392 (Analytic) order of Ш
t 2 Number of elements in the torsion subgroup
Twists 8010n1 21360f1 Quadratic twists by: -4 -3
